Thisday
Minimum Wage: Obaseki to Set up Joint C’ttee to Accelerate Implementation
Governor of Edo State, Godwin Obaseki, has assured workers in the state that a joint-committee would be set up to accelerate the implementation of the newly approved N30,000 minimum wage in the state.
The Sun
Return and face security challenges, says PDP
The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), yesterday, charged President Muhammadu Buhari to cut short his visit to the United Kingdom and return home immediately to face the deteriorating security situation in the country.

The Nation
House Speaker: Gbajabiamila, Wase join forces
THE campaign organisations of the House of Representatives Leader Femi Gbajabiamila and Mohammed Idris Wase collapsed into one last night.
